1. La Rochère Whiskey mug 'Lily blossom
These French glasses are made from sturdy pressed glass, making them ideal for everyday use. With their classic shape, they also look great on a festive table. Four French lilies (Fleur de lys), the symbol of the French monarchy, adorn the glasses as decoration. The three leaves represented the three classes of that time: those who prayed, those who worked, and those who fought.

4. La Rochère Whisky tumbler 'Bee'
Authentic and modern. Napoleon's coronation ceremony was the occasion to select the official arms, coats of arms, and heraldic figures of the new empire. The bee appeared very inconspicuously, solely at the emperor's request, and he began to use it everywhere without any particular reason. It could be found on court capes, on leather, on upholstery fabrics, on carpets, and on flags. The inspiration for this collection came from a blue travel toiletry case made of morocco leather, featuring gilding and a bee motif in the background. It belonged to the emperor and is kept in the Carnavalet Museum. Height: 10.3 cm, Diameter: 8.4 cm, Cl: 26.
